I am using a MC050-110 along with a IX024-101.
The machine is a proprietary grinding machine powered by a diesel power unit.

Problem :  When the machine is powered on and the engine is running.......
If a project is downloaded to the controller all the outputs go to full on the MC050 whilst the download is happening. When the download finishes motion stops. This could be extremely dangerous for an unsuspecting engineer some time down the line.
This is also the case if an empty project is downloaded with no code apart from the templates supplied by Danfoss. All the hydraulic motors turn at full speed and the cylinders move. Again very dangerous.

In GUIDE there is a possibility disable the download of application and/or parameters until the application has identified that the machine is in a safe state, by using the ServiceTool.DisableWrite and ServiceTool.DisableDownload signals (see attached image).

You will find more information around this in the GUIDE User manual, in the section called "About IEC 61508:2010 Certification" in the very beginning of the manual.

If a safe state is not handled by the application, it is up to the person performing the download to ensure the machine is in a safe state before starting the download.
